HSC § 1799.304

To be eligible for the confidentiality protections afforded by this chapter, a peer support team member shall complete a training course or courses on peer support approved by the emergency ambulance provider that may include, but is not limited to, the following:
(a) Precrisis education.
(b) Critical incident stress defusings.
(c) Critical incident stress debriefings.
(d) On-scene support services.
(e) One-on-one support services.
(f) Consultation.
(g) Referral services.
(h) Confidentiality obligations.
(i) The impact of toxic stress on health and well-being.
(j) Grief support.
(k) Substance abuse awareness and approaches.
(l) Active listening skills.
(m) Stress management.
(n) Psychological first aid.
